The White Knights completely overwhelmed their hosts, who were reduced to ten players from the first minute after fullback Yehya Zakareya received his marching orders for a harsh tackle on the face of Zamalek youth winger Ahmed Abdel-Rehim.
The Cairo giants needed only 18 minutes to open the scoring, thanks to striker Nasser Mansi, who received a nice pass from veteran midfielder Abdallah El-Saed to fire home from close range.
Three minutes later, Mansi added a second with a well-placed header, leading the Egyptian League top scorers’ chart with four goals so far.
The second half saw a calmer performance from Zamalek until the 72nd minute, when a penalty was awarded to the team after a foul on substitute forward Omar Farej.
Specialist Ahmed ‘Zizo’ Sayed converted the penalty to open his scoring account for the season.
With ten minutes remaining, defender Hossam Abdel-Meguid completed the rout with a header before making way for experienced defender Mahmoud ‘El-Wensh’ Hamdi.
This marked the solid defender's first appearance after 569 days of absence due to a serious knee injury.
Zamalek are now second in the league table with nine points, one point behind leaders Masry, who defeated Pyramids FC 1-0 earlier on Monday.
